For the heads of department: the group policy with Averlane Mutual renews on 1 November. Premiums are up 9% owing to last year's warehouse claim at the Dunhollow site. I've obtained two alternative quotes; both exclude flood cover, which we need. Broker meetings are booked for mid-October, and the claims history file is in the shared drive. Please hold renewal decisions until Selda reviews the terms against the note that follows.

board note of fajef-kadug: Project Oliath slips by six weeks because of the tooling delay.

**Capacity note — Vellastra dispatch simulator.** For the eng sync: simulating the 40-car Marrowgate tower at 10x speed saturates one worker at roughly 9k rider events/sec, so we'll shard by bank rather than by floor. Memory stays flat if the event ring is sized correctly. The knobs we propose locking in are these.

tuning table, hahof-tafop:
RATE_LIMITS = {
    "ulaix": 10,
    "wenath": 1,
}

Subject: Log sampling cut-over for Murmurant

Welcome aboard, and a quick recap for the newer folks: Murmurant, our chattiest service, was flooding the aggregation tier with roughly 40k lines per second. Last night we cut over to head-based sampling at the ingest proxy. Error and warning lines still pass through unsampled; debug and info are now rate-limited per pod. Old dashboards may show an apparent drop in volume — that's expected, not an outage. The sampler now runs with the following configuration.

config for bahop-baduf:
[kasion]
team = lamath
access_code = ac_d807e5
host = kasion.paliqcloud.corp
port = 4000
owner = julix.tamvan
peer = frair.qorvelsoft.local